Hydraulic Actuator

Im looking for any suggestions on how to mount my hydraulic actuator onto my super h. Previously there was a jimmy rigged plate welded to the light bar. I will post some pics. Is there anything the factory offered or any re man parts I can use to mount the actuator in a original looking fashion?

I have seen the valve mounted just ahead of the belt pully with the original rod from belly pump used to move handle. Another option would be the IH Christmas tree valve that mounts in the same area.
 
here is a couple pics of one of my m's with a char lynn two way valve. it mounts behind the belt pulley and uses a second control rod like the belly pump actuator.

in the second pic you can see the control rod mounted to the light bar. it may give you some ideas how to mount yours. the cable with the red knob is for an m+w 9 speed .

It is actually a valve. In the hydraulic world an actuator is anything that does work. ie a cyl or motor
 
Looks like two valves?

IMHO valves like that are going to be too hard to operate remotely with a rod. You're best off coming up with a more tasteful way to mount them on the light bar.
 
Looks like the tractor had a remote control valve on the hydraulic fill hole opening at one time. Can still see the brace for one on the fuel tank stud.
